Just What Are Robot Cleaners?
Robot cleaners are autonomous devices developed to clean floors without direct human control. They browse your home using a combination of sensing units, mapping innovation, and algorithms to successfully clean different floor surfaces. While the term "robot cleaner" can incorporate a variety of gadgets, in the context of home cleaning, it mostly refers to two main classifications:
Robot Vacuum Cleaners: These are the most typical type, designed to autonomously vacuum floorings, selecting up dust, dirt, pet hair, and debris. They usually include brushes, suction power, and filters to effectively collect and include the dust.Robot Mop Cleaners: These robots are developed to mop hard floorings, eliminating spills, stains, and grime. They generally dispense water or cleaning solution and use a mopping pad to clean the surface. Some advanced models can even vacuum and mop simultaneously or sequentially.
While less typical for home use, other types of robot cleaners exist, such as those designed for pool or windows. However, for the purpose of this short article, we will primarily focus on robot vacuum and mop cleaners suitable for UK homes.

Choosing the Right Robot Cleaner for Your UK Home
With a vast variety of robot cleaners available in the UK market, picking the ideal one can feel frustrating. Here are essential factors to consider to guarantee you choose a robot cleaner that fulfills your particular needs and home environment:
Floor Types: Consider the types of flooring in your house. Many robot vacuum are designed to handle a mix of tough floorings and carpets. Nevertheless, if you have primarily thick carpets, look for designs with strong suction power and robust brush rolls created for carpets. For homes with mainly tough floorings, robot mops or combination vacuum-mop robotics may be ideal.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or multi-story houses might require robots with longer battery life and advanced mapping abilities. Consider the robot's coverage area and whether it can handle multiple rooms and navigate complex layouts. For smaller flats or apartments, a standard model with a much shorter battery life may suffice.Pet Ownership: If you have animals, especially those that shed heavily, focus on robot cleaners with strong suction, tangle-free brush rolls created for pet hair, and effective purification systems to trap allergens. Bigger dustbins are likewise advantageous for homes with pets.Smart Features and Connectivity: Decide which smart features are necessary to you. Do you desire app control, scheduling, zone cleaning, virtual limits, or voice assistant combination? These features can substantially improve the user experience and customizability of your cleaning.Budget plan: Robot cleaners vary in price from entry-level models under ₤ 200 to high-end gadgets exceeding ₤ 800 or perhaps ₤ 1000. Identify your budget plan and research study models within that cost range, stabilizing features and efficiency with cost.Battery Life and Charging: Consider the robot's battery life and charging time. Ensure the battery life suffices to clean your preferred area on a single charge. Some robotics feature automatic charging, returning to their charging dock when the battery is low and resuming cleaning when charged.Dustbin Capacity: A bigger dustbin capability indicates less regular emptying. This is especially essential for larger homes or homes with pets.Navigation and Mapping: Different robots utilize different navigation systems. Fundamental designs might utilize random bounce navigation, while advanced models utilize methodical navigation with mapping innovation. Mapping allows for more effective cleaning paths, virtual limits, and zoned cleaning.Sound Level: If sound is an issue, examine the decibel ranking of the robot cleaner. Some designs are created to operate more quietly than others.Brand Reputation and Reviews: Research respectable brand names and check out client evaluations to determine the reliability, efficiency, and customer assistance of different models.
Popular Robot Cleaner Brands and Models in the UK
The UK market boasts a range of robot cleaner brand names, offering varied features and cost points. Some popular brands and models frequently found in UK homes consist of:
iRobot Roomba: A household name in robot vacuuming, Roomba provides a vast array of models from fundamental to premium, known for their reliability and effective cleaning efficiency. Popular models in the UK include the Roomba i7+, Roomba 960, and Roomba 692.Shark: Known for their effective conventional vacuums, Shark also offers a variety of robot vacuums. Their designs frequently include strong suction and are well-suited for homes with family pets. The Shark IQ Robot and Shark ION Robot are popular options.Eufy (by Anker): Eufy offers affordable and trustworthy robot vacuums, frequently applauded for their quiet operation and great cleaning performance at a competitive price. The Eufy RoboVac series is widely offered in the UK.Roborock: Roborock is known for its sophisticated functions, consisting of LiDAR navigation, powerful suction, and mop performance. Models like the Roborock S7 and S6 MaxV are extremely concerned for their efficiency and smart capabilities.Neato Robotics: Neato robot vacuums are distinguished by their D-shaped style, which permits them to clean closer to edges and corners. Models like the Neato D7 and D8 are understood for their strong suction and organized cleaning patterns.Ecovacs Deebot: Ecovacs offers a variety of robot vacuums and mops, with models including numerous performances and price points. The Deebot OZMO series is popular for its combination vacuuming and mopping capabilities.
Using and Maintaining Your Robot Cleaner
To ensure your robot cleaner functions efficiently and lasts for years, appropriate usage and upkeep are vital. Here are some key ideas: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ot cleaner, clean up cable televisions, little things, and loose rugs that might block its course.Regularly Empty the Dustbin: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ning session or as needed, especially if you have animals or a bigger home.Clean Brushes and Filters: Regularly tidy the brushes and filters according to the producer's guidelines. This ensures ideal cleaning efficiency and avoids dust accumulation.Inspect and Clean Sensors: Gently tidy the robot's sensors to ensure precise navigation and challenge detection.Change Parts as Needed: Brush rolls, filters, and mopping pads will ultimately require changing. Follow the maker's suggestions for replacement periods.Keep the Charging Dock Clear: Ensure the charging dock is easily available and devoid of obstructions.Follow Manufacturer's Guidelines: Always refer to the user manual offered with your robot cleaner for particular directions on usage,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s) about Robot Cleaners in the UK
Are robot cleaners suitable for all UK homes?
Robot cleaners appropriate for many UK homes. Consider your floor types, home size, and particular cleaning needs when selecting a design. They work well in flats, houses, and homes.
Just how much do robot cleaners cost in the UK?
Prices vary extensively. Entry-level designs begin from under ₤ 200, mid-range models range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500, and high-end designs can cost ₤ 500 to over ₤ 1000.
Where can I buy robot cleaners in the UK?
Robot cleaners are commonly offered at significant merchants in the UK, consisting of Currys PC World, Argos, John Lewis, Amazon UK, and straight from brand sites.
Do robot cleaners deal with carpets?
Yes, many robot vacuum cleaners are designed to deal with carpets. Try to find models with strong suction power and brush rolls ideal for carpets.
Do robot cleaners work on pet hair?
Yes, numerous robot cleaners are excellent for pet hair. Look for designs specifically developed for pet hair with tangle-free brush rolls and HEPA filters.
What is the battery life of a robot cleaner?
Battery life differs depending upon the design, typically varying from 60 to 120 minutes or more.
Do robot cleaners include a service warranty in the UK?
Yes, the majority of robot cleaners acquired in the UK included a maker's guarantee, typically for 1-2 years. Check the warranty details when acquiring.
Are robot cleaners loud?
Robot cleaners are normally quieter than traditional vacuum, but sound levels vary. Inspect the decibel score if noise is an issue.
